Although more than 400 blood groups have been identified, the ABO blood group system remians the most impoant in clinical medicne because ?
Correct Answer: ABO(H) antibodies are invariably present in plasma when persons RBC lacks the corresponding antigen
Description: Ans. is 'd' i.e., ABO (H) antibodies are invariably present in plasma when persons RBC lacks the corresponding antigeno The basic difference between ABO blood group system and other blood group systems (such as Rh, Kell, Duffy,MNSs blood groups), which makes the ABO group so impoant is that ?Preformed ABO antibodies (agglutinins) are present in persons serum when his RBCs lack the corresponding antigen (ie. anti B antibody would be present in a person of type A and type 0 blood groups. These two blood groups do not have the 'B' antigen on the RBCs)o This is not the case with other blood groups. Preformed antibodies are not present. They are formed only after an exposure to the antigen, for example Rh negative person do not have anti- Rh antibodies, these antibodies are formed only after an exposure to Rh positive blood (by a blood transfusion, i.e. this makes the first blood transfusion safe even if mismathced)o These preformed antibodies, rapidly destroy the RBCs of any mismatched blood transfusion.o Read the following lines from the Journal of hematology?"In clinical transfusion practice, the ABO blood groups are the most impoant and can never be ignored in red cell transfusion, because individials who genetically lack any antigen, have antibodies against the red cell types that they have not inherited. These antibodies can destroy red cells rapidly in circulation".
